* A verse can be easily displayed on any page simply by typing something like this: <nowiki>{{web_verse|john|1|1}}</nowiki> which will display {{web_verse|john|1|1}}; different versions and languages can be displayed too, for example <nowiki>{{greek_verse|john|1|1}}</nowiki> will display this: {{greek_verse|john|1|1}}
* By editing the verse directly (for example adding links to the verse) the edit will apply on whatever page the verse is displayed
* There can be a main page for each verse of or chapter for which a commentary can be written (for example [[John 1:1]])
* There can be individual pages for different versions / translations of the verse or chapter which can contain footnotes about that version (for example [[John 1:1 (Greek)]] can have footnotes that show any textual variants for the Greek text - if there happen to be any)
